Abstract
The {\em power index} of a graph is the least order of a group such that can embed into the power graph of . Furthermore, this group is {\em -optimal} if has order . We say that is {\em power-critical} if its order equals to . This paper focuses on the power indices of complete graphs, complete bipartite graphs and -factors. We classify all power-critical graphs in these three families, and give a necessary and sufficient condition for -optimal groups.
